I'm not new to the VW/Audi world, just to the TDI ( my first )
So, a few weeks ago I came home late at night on "E". was super low on gas. SUPER LOW. I got up in the morning, went to start the car...hard start, but it turned over. Went to the gas station, filled up and off I went. Shortly afterwards I noticed after I let the car sit for 1 hr or so, it was hard to start. Note-after it starts it runs fine. As time went on the sit time got shorter and shorter.( Funny- 1st thing in the morning-fires right up ). So I parked the car for a day or so-now no start. It cranks but will not turn over.
So far I've: New battery / New glow plug relay / New fuel filter (dirty) / put a meter on the in tank fuel pump (between 1-3 OHMS ), jumped fuel pump, and tried starting = nope.:mad:
I've read the forums and links front to back and I'm at a lost. Any ideas

I had a similar issue (cranking but no start or difficult start only when warm) and replacing the tandem pump fixed the problem. I have also heard that adjusting the timing can resolve this kind of issue.
